Summary

Dr. Katharine Stansmore is an internal medicine physician who specializes in cardiovascular disease. She completed her medical education at Columbia University College of Physicians and Surgeons, followed by her residency training at Mason General Hospital. With over three decades of practice, Dr. Stansmore brings extensive experience to her dual specialty focus, combining comprehensive internal medicine care with specialized heart and vascular expertise.

Dr. Stansmore practices at Massachusetts General Hospital locations in Boston and Waltham, Massachusetts. Her internal medicine background allows her to provide comprehensive primary care and manage complex medical conditions. As a cardiovascular disease specialist, she focuses on diagnosing and treating heart-related conditions and vascular disorders. Patients benefit from her ability to coordinate both general medical care and specialized cardiac treatment within the renowned Massachusetts General Hospital system.
